Gene: Aplnr (apelin receptor) Rattus norvegicus
Analyze
Symbol: Aplnr
Name: apelin receptor
RGD ID: 621645
Description: Enables mechanoreceptor activity. Involved in adenylate cyclase-inhibiting G protein-coupled receptor signaling pathway and regulation of body fluid levels. Located in plasma membrane. Orthologous to human APLNR (apelin receptor); PARTICIPATES IN apelin signaling pathway; INTERACTS WITH 2,3,7,8-tetrachlorodibenzodioxine; 3,3',4,4',5-pentachlorobiphenyl; 4,4'-sulfonyldiphenol.
Type: protein-coding
RefSeq Status: PROVISIONAL
Previously known as: Agtrl1; angiotensin receptor-like 1; Apj; B78; G-protein coupled receptor APJ; GPCR34
